The Pharmacology You In fact Use
Most PUAEME008-aligned programs prioritise agents that are mobile, fast-onset, and simple to titrate. Exact formularies depend on the solution, but numerous patterns show up again and again.
Methoxyflurane, where readily available, is an area workhorse. It is inhaled, self-administered with training, and it enables a guarded kind of self-titration. The training emphasises guidance, restricting complete dosage, and identifying when an individual's strategy stops working as a result of anxiety or tiredness. It likewise teaches environmental security. The scent is distinctive, and in poorly ventilated spaces suppliers can really feel plain or headachy. Split a window, step outside if sensible, and turn tasks so the exact same team participant does not hover by the mouth piece for twenty minutes.
Intranasal opioids, typically fentanyl, load the void when breathed in options are contraindicated or insufficient. The intranasal route prevents needle stick danger and moves promptly with vascular nasal tissue. You learn to divide the dose in between nostrils, readjust for age and frailty, and pay ruthless focus to respiratory tract tone as soon as pain declines. You rehearse what to do if breathing rate slides listed below thresholds, when to rearrange, when to add oxygen, and when to reverse.

Ketamine, in some extended-scope solutions, gains its area for traumatic pain that stands up to various other representatives, especially when hypotension makes opioids dangerous. The system does not turn responders into anaesthetists. It demands exact dosing, clear contraindications like psychosis, and durable monitoring. The advantage is enormous in remote setups where extrication and stretcher movement turn mins right into an hour.
Paracetamol and non-steroidal anti-inflammatories do not get headlines, however their additive effect issues. Early enteral application alongside fast-acting agents produces a bridge that holds with transportation and handover. The system teaches safe NSAID usage, kidney warns, and stomach security for older adults.
Non-Drug Methods That Issue More Than You Think
Every discomfort monitoring course speaks up non-pharmacological approaches. In emergency situation treatment, those methods are not "good to have." They are the very first treatment. Splinting an unpredictable ankle joint, padding a backboard stress factor, raising a limb to decrease throbbing, and managing a calm environment all transform the individual's experience before a single dosage. I typically ask students to try their discomfort scale once more after correct positioning. The number regularly drops by two. That drop acquires time and minimizes overall medication load.
Guided breathing looks basic, but many -responders rush it. The technique is to match your breath and count aloud, slow sufficient to feel uncomfortable. 5 seconds in, hold for a beat, 5 secs out. Utilize your hand on their shoulder to set the tempo. After a minute the jaw unclenches, and you can put the display leads without a fight.
Cold and heat stay low-risk complements if you appreciate contraindications. Severe strains like cold packs in the initial hours. Spasm-dominant low pain in the back may reply to warmth if there is no suspicion of infection or injury. The training instructs you to ask short, targeted inquiries that discover when a straightforward pack aids more than a second drug.
Documentation Belongs to the Therapy
I reward paperwork as component of analgesia. Excellent notes safeguard individuals, support scientific reasoning, and speed ED decision-making. PUAEME008 drills a straightforward structure: standard discomfort rating, location and top quality descriptors, chosen intervention with reasoning, the time of management, and a re-evaluation at defined intervals. If something really feels wrong, write that down also. "Pain out of proportion to searchings for" is not a complaint, it is an analysis idea. It indicates area disorder, vascular concession, or occult stomach pathology.
Audit groups watch for patterns. If every individual reports 10/10 discomfort before and 2/10 after, something is off. Find out to adjust the scale with people. "Zero is absolutely nothing at all, ten is the worst discomfort you can think of. Where are you today?" After that slow with their own words. After intervention, request for the brand-new number and what altered: "I can relocate my leg currently," or "it still stabs when I take a breath." That nuance assists the following clinician pick up the thread.
Safety Webs and Red Flags
The most skilled -responders carry 2 mental manuscripts: one for regular pain treatment and learn about puaeme008 one for the exemptions. The device explicitly educates both. Warning consist of sudden extreme migraine unlike previous migraines, chest pain with diaphoresis and radiation, stomach pain with protecting and hypotension, back pain with neurological deficiencies, and arm or leg discomfort with pallor, pulselessness, or paraesthesia. Analgesia does not stop because a warning exists, however lines of communication open immediately. You signal getting teams, reduce on-scene time, and keep drug options conservative if they might mask key signs.
Paediatric pain is its very own globe. Youngsters under-report or misreport, and distressed moms and dads amplify or suppress signs. PUAEME008 makes use of age-appropriate ranges like the Wong-Baker faces or observational devices for preverbal kids. Dosing comes to be weight-based and margin for error narrows. I instruct a behavior of reading doses from two independent sources on scene, such as a laminated card and a calculator app, to stop basic transpositions.
Older grownups call for a different care. Renal function, polypharmacy, and cognitive standard are commonly unknown. Low-and-slow dosing, longer monitoring, and very early factor to consider of non-opioid accessories reduce injury. If a client with a loss presents with light head strike and a regular exam however takes anticoagulants, analgesia proceeds, but you advocate for imaging and cautious handover.
